Samsung’s Leadership in Home Appliance Innovation

Samsung Electronics has established itself as a dominant force in the American home appliance market, capturing 21% market share in terms of sales during 2023 and leading the industry in both innovation and customer satisfaction. The company’s success stems from its comprehensive approach to appliance development, which combines cutting-edge technology with practical functionality that meets the demanding needs of modern households. Samsung was the most considered brand when consumers purchase home appliance products at 32%, demonstrating strong consumer confidence in the brand’s quality and reliability.

For the second consecutive year, Samsung Electronics earned recognition as the most awarded brand for kitchen and laundry appliances in the J.D. Power 2024 U.S. Home Appliance Satisfaction Study, ranking highest in 10 of 11 segments. The J.D. Power study assessed feedback from more than 15,000 customers who purchased home appliances within the past year, measuring satisfaction across seven critical dimensions including durability, performance, features and settings, ease of use, styling and appearance, value given price paid, and level of trust. Participants recognized Samsung as a trusted and durable brand with innovative products and high satisfaction around design and functionality.

Samsung’s 2025 Bespoke AI appliances represent the pinnacle of connected kitchen technology, featuring seamless SmartThings integration, AI sensors and cameras, and intuitive AI Home LCD touchscreen displays across the product lineup. The AI camera in Samsung’s new Bespoke 4-Door French Door Refrigerator with 9-inch AI Home LCD Screen monitors stored food items and automatically updates SmartThings grocery lists when supplies run low, while sharing alerts about ingredient freshness to optimize meal planning. These appliances feature 7-inch LCD touchscreen displays that enable convenient operation and seamless multi-device experiences across Samsung’s connected ecosystem.

The Critical Role of Garbage Disposal Systems in Modern Kitchens

Garbage disposals have become essential components of contemporary kitchen design, providing efficient food waste management that supports both convenience and environmental responsibility. Like any sophisticated appliance, garbage disposals require regular maintenance to ensure continued proper function and avoid costly repairs that can disrupt household routines. Preventative maintenance for garbage disposals extends their lifespan while preventing clogs, leaks, and unpleasant odors that can compromise kitchen hygiene and functionality.

The most common garbage disposal problems include jammed blades caused by non-food items or improper waste disposal, grinding noises that indicate worn motors or foreign object interference, and leaks resulting from loose connections or damaged seals. Clogs represent another frequent issue, particularly when large food particles or grease accumulate without proper breakdown, while foul odors typically indicate built-up food particles and bacterial growth. These problems often develop gradually and may not be immediately apparent until performance deteriorates significantly.

Cost-Effectiveness and Professional Service Benefits

Garbage disposal repair costs average $230, with most homeowners spending between $140 and $310 depending on the complexity of the problem and required replacement parts. While minor issues like faulty seals might represent simple fixes, more complex problems involving grinders, motors, or electrical systems require professional attention to ensure safety and proper function. Labor costs typically range from $50 to $120 per hour plus possible site fees, with rates varying based on location and service complexity.

The decision between repair and replacement depends on several factors including the age and condition of the unit, extent of damage, and cost comparison with new installation. The average cost to repair or replace a garbage disposal in 2025 is approximately $200, making professional service an economical choice for extending appliance life. Repair costs are influenced by labor requirements, replacement part prices, and repair complexity, with older units potentially requiring more extensive work.

Professional repair services provide several advantages including proper diagnosis of complex problems, access to genuine replacement parts, warranty protection on completed work, and safety assurance when dealing with electrical and plumbing systems. Emergency repairs during off-hours may incur additional charges, but professional service ensures that problems are resolved correctly the first time. Samsung Appliance Service Excellence and Reliability

Samsung’s commitment to quality extends beyond initial product design to encompass comprehensive service support that maintains appliance performance throughout their operational lifespan. The company’s thorough testing regimen includes door slam tests that simulate tens of thousands of opening and closing cycles, temperature maintenance tests that replicate seasonal weather variations, and compartment tests that ensure even cooling throughout refrigerator sections. These rigorous quality assurance procedures demonstrate Samsung’s dedication to producing appliances that withstand real-world usage demands.

Professional Samsung appliance service requires specialized knowledge of the brand’s unique technologies, diagnostic procedures, and replacement part specifications. Samsung’s ranges ranked number one in customer satisfaction for the third consecutive year, while wall ovens achieved top rankings for the first time, demonstrating consistent performance across product categories. The brand’s appliances received top marks across all seven satisfaction dimensions, including durability, performance, features and settings, ease of use, styling and appearance, value given price paid, and level of trust.

Samsung’s Knox Matrix security feature, based on blockchain technology, creates interconnected networks of SmartThings-compatible devices that monitor each other’s security status and automatically disconnect compromised units while notifying users. The company’s Calm Onboarding feature automatically connects newly purchased SmartThings-compatible appliances to existing networks, simplifying installation and setup processes. Energy Efficiency and Environmental Considerations

Modern kitchen appliances, particularly Samsung’s latest offerings, incorporate advanced energy management systems that significantly reduce household utility costs while supporting environmental sustainability goals. Heating and cooling systems account for nearly 50% of home energy consumption, while water heaters contribute approximately 18% of total household energy usage, making efficient appliance operation crucial for overall energy management. Energy Star-certified appliances meet strict efficiency guidelines and can dramatically reduce electricity consumption compared to standard models.

Smart power strips prevent phantom load energy consumption by automatically shutting off unused devices, while programmable thermostats can save 10-30% on heating and cooling costs through automated temperature adjustments. Regular appliance maintenance, including cleaning refrigerator coils and changing HVAC filters, enhances efficiency and reduces energy consumption. Cold water washing can reduce laundry energy use by up to 90% per load, demonstrating how operational choices impact overall efficiency.

The Future of Connected Kitchen Technology

The integration of artificial intelligence and machine learning into kitchen appliances promises continued innovation in home cooking and appliance management. Samsung’s new Home AI features leverage ambient sensors to suggest different routines throughout the day, detecting activities like exercise or sleep to automatically adjust environmental settings. Millimeter-wave and sound sensors capture precise activity data, enabling personalized automation that adapts to individual household patterns.

The Ambient Sensing Foundation Model uses advanced sensor technology including occupancy, motion, and sound detection to identify home activities and proactively create optimal environments for each situation. Samsung’s Map View technology generates three-dimensional home layouts that enable precise room identification and location-based automation suggestions. This sophisticated sensing capability allows appliances to learn user preferences and apply knowledge across multiple connected devices.
